Abstract
Sulfoxides were prepared of the general structure XArS(0)C6H4(CHR)nC02H, together with the sulfides and some of the sulfones. The products were evaluated as anti-inflammatory agents by carrageenan-edema inhibition and UV-erythema inhibition in rats. Four of the compounds had activity comparable to aspirin or phenylbutazone in 1 or the other of these assays. Sulfoxides did not seem promising as a class and usually were less active than the corresponding sulfides. The 2 most interesting compounds in these assays, o-(phenylthio)phenylacetic acid and its sulfoxide, had no significant activity in adjuvant arthritis.
